Gram panchayat finances, 2024–25

XV Finance Commission grant for Tengariya panchayat, Palkot zila parishad. These are the panchayat's own accounts, not this village's: where a panchayat holds several villages, the money covers all of them, and where a village spans several panchayats only this one's return appears.

Opening balance
₹20.24 lakh
Received from state (auto-transfer)
₹10.07 lakh
Received directly
Spent
₹19.98 lakh
Unspent at year end
₹10.33 lakh
Untied (basic grant)
opened ₹6.06 lakh · received ₹4.03 lakh · spent ₹7.58 lakh · left ₹2.51 lakh
Tied (earmarked)
opened ₹14.18 lakh · received ₹6.04 lakh · spent ₹12.40 lakh · left ₹7.82 lakh

Source: eGramSwaraj, as reported by the panchayat. Untied and tied together make up the totals above.
